“Is it worth it?”

The bottom line:

Leadership creates engagement, higher employee engagement equals better organizational performance, and lower employee engagement equals worse organizational performance

There are a number of factors affecting engagement but as usual, everything will eventually rise and fall to the level of

the leadership.

The first thing to do to ensure an engaged team is build trust.

This is done by leaders first modeling trust behaviors. People need to know that the person in charge won’t take

advantage of his or her position.

Release your people’s talent by positioning & developing them

Just about everyone has once been on a team where people had to take on roles that didn't suit them. When members constantly play "out of position, first, morale erodes because the team isn't playing up to its capability. Then people become resentful.
